Output 21a07564886ef3a43f73566758fc3f46ac48b3cfb99967c6991e929c7ce34d40:20

value
1330650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ca9667af0c4db6e9930d6665af716c7c90ec102 OP_EQUAL
address
9sbDhqCWvXZg2Yh6Mo5trhzebhV1WaHXN1
transaction
21a07564886ef3a43f73566758fc3f46ac48b3cfb99967c6991e929c7ce34d40